1928
Beggars Of Life
After killing her abusive stepfather, a desperate young woman disguises herself as a boy and flees with a drifter, riding the rails through America's unforgiving underbelly. This gripping adventure-crime drama captures the struggles of the Great Depression, featuring silent-era icon Louise Brooks and the legendary Wallace Beery. A raw and powerful portrayal of survival, freedom, and the lives of society's forgotten outcasts.
